Jon Stewart blasts Obama, Tea Party over debt deal
(Warning: Strong content in paragraph 6)
By Lucas Shaw
NEW YORK (TheWrap.com) - As the Democrats cave and the Tea Party rages on, neither side is happy with the budget deal -- a deal that rendered Jon Stewart incredulous.
Stewart thought he remembered that President Barack Obama assured everyone no budget would pass without revenue increases -- meaning tax cuts.
"That's ... eh ... they must have forgotten to add 'and with the new balanced approach to deficit reduction forged by rational adults there're some revenue increases whilst preserving some vital government functions.'"
Nope. After a video of a skunk with its head in a jar of peanut butter and Barack Obama thanking the American people for pushing a deal forward, Stewart dubbed the compromise a "turd."
He then assumed the Republicans were happy because the Democrats got "hosed."
Nope. "What the fee-fi-fo-f**k!" Stewart screamed.
